Stop Basement Flooding with a Sump Pump System
A sump pump system acts as a crucial line against basement flooding. This effective device consists of a sump pit, which gathers water that flows into your basement. A submersible pump subsequently pumps the collected water out of your home, preventing flooding.
To maximize the performance of your sump pump system, consistent maintenance are crucial. This includes keeping the basin free from debris and verifying the pump's operation.
Understanding Your Sump Pump Basin and Components
A sump pit serves as the heart of your sump pump system. It's a depression that accumulates water that seeps into your basement or crawlspace, channeling it towards the sump pump for removal. To effectively understand how to maintain your sump pump, it's crucial to become familiar with its elements.
- First, you have the container, which can be made of plastic and is typically rectangular in shape.
- Following that, there's the sump pump, responsible for transferring water out of the basin and out of your home.
- At last, you have the float switch that starts the sump pump when water reaches a threshold.
These fundamental elements work in harmony to keep your basement dry and protect your home from flooding. By learning about each component's role, you can successfully service your sump pump system and keep it running smoothly.
Keeping Your Sump Pump Hose for Optimal Performance
A well-maintained sump pump hose is crucial for protecting your foundation from flooding. Regularly inspect your hose for any signs of deterioration. Search for cracks, leaks, or tears. If you discover any issues, it's essential to replace the hose promptly to avoid potential water damage.
To guarantee optimal performance, frequently clean your sump pump hose. Uncouple the hose from the sump pump and flush it of any debris that may have accumulated. You can utilize a garden hose with water to clear the hose.
After cleaning, reconnect the hose to the sump pump and test it to make sure there are no drips.
Picking the Right Sump Pump for Your Basement Needs
Protecting your crawlspace from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many choices available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the size of your basement and the amount of rainfall your area typically experiences. A high-flow pump may be necessary if you live in a region prone to heavy storms.
It's also important to determine between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the sump. Submersible pumps are sump pump home depot generally more efficient, but pedestal pumps may be easier to maintain.
Finally, don't forget about a alternate power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.
Troubleshooting Common Sump Pump Issues
A sump pump is a vital component for protecting your home from water damage. While they are generally reliable, there are some common troubles that can arise. Here's a look at some of the most frequent sump pump concerns and how to address them.
One common situation is a defective switch. If the sensor isn't registering water, the pump won't kick in. Examine the mechanism for blockage.
Another common reason is a plugged outlet. This can occur from debris gathering in the pipe. Clear the pipe to enhance water flow.
Finally, a malfunctioning electrical component is another possibility. If your pump won't start, it may be time to upgrade the motor. Routine maintenance can help minimize these common troubles.
